Jason K Brown
Tribe: Penobscot Nation
Indian Island, Maine
Associate of Fine Arts Degree
Institute of American Indian Arts
Santa Fe, New Mexico
Exhibiting Museums, Galleries, and Giftshops:
Abbe Museum, Bar Harbor, Maine
Hudson Museum, Maine Center for the Arts, Orono, Maine
American Indian Contemporary Arts, San Francisco, California
Institute of American Indian Arts Museum, Santa Fe, New Mexico
Copeland Rutherford Gallery, Canyon Road, Santa Fe, New Mexico
The Grasshopper Shop, Bangor, Maine
The Hunting Crow Gallery, Bisbee, Arizona
The Coyote Store, Tohono O'odham Nation, Arizona
Jewelry was presented as gifts to the Italian conservators who restored the Sistine Chaple and the San Xavier Mission in Tucson, Arizona
"My original designs reflect the natural surroundings of my people. The Penobscot are a small tribe living in central Maine."
"We have depended on the forest, the river, and the ocean for our way of life. I find beauty in my culture and my surroundings. I hope you find beauty in my work."
